You must also ensure your skylight meets the list below needs to ensure it satisfies the 'Permitted Development' legal rights or else you might require intending authorization. These consist of: The skylight will certainly not extend even more than 15cm above the roofing system's plane. The skylight will certainly not extend over the roofing ridge or be greater than the roof's highest possible point.

As the UK's only bespoke rooflight supplier that uses a details layout for both repaired and opening rooflights we typically get asked what regarding the pros and disadvantages of each. As a noticeable beginning point the only actual disadvantages to a set style is absence of air flow and/or the capacity to access the roofing.

We will certainly offer a manual option as much as around 1000mm (w) x 1500mm (h) or 1350mm (w) x 1100mm (h). Anything past these dimensions and the winder will start to have troubles with the sash weight and the capacity to firmly shut the edges. Remembering that Stella usage very high quality and robust British made solid brass winders, where many various other manufacturers frequently use less costly, and substantially lower quality imports, it's well worth inspecting what your rooflight supplier suggests as an optimum dimension for a by hand operated rooflight.
Our bespoke Stella conservation rooflight operates with a little cill placed actuator to push the casement open. As the casement dimension and weight increases, so does the number of drives required to lift it, so there is a profession off in that larger single sashes supply more light however they are extra expensive to run.
